Post by: JWags85 on March 07, 2021, 08:53:31 PM
Quote from: mu_hilltopper on March 07, 2021, 08:42:22 PM
As an aside .. a friend of mine's son plays D1 football.  He was a red-shirt, so a 5th year senior.  Their season was not good, so he told his coach he was coming back .. he "didn't want to end his football career this way."

I will say, football is different.  Assuming said son is not an NFL prospect, there isn't the vast network of post-NCAA playing options. The vast majority of starters, even at P5 schools, find jobs outside of the NFL field after graduation (I worked with a 2nd team All-Big 10 QB at one of my first job out of college and worked with another All conference WR who went to one training camp and then got a masters the next year before entering the work world).  Meanwhile, I'd estimate 75-80%+ starters at P6 basketball schools play abroad or G League.  I could probably count on one hand the number of guys who played under Wojo and got real minutes (not walk ons) who didn't play post-grad.
